Material | Durability | Weight | Setup Intricacy |
---|---|---|---|
Asphalt Shingles | 15-30 years | Light | Low |
Metal | 40-70 years | Light to Medium | Medium |
Clay/Concrete Tiles | 50+ years | Heavy | High |
Wood Shingles | 20-40 years | Medium | Medium |
Slate | 75+ years | Really Heavy | Very High |

Ever viewed a roofing professional on a steep slope, armed with nothing however a hammer and a nail weapon, and wondered how they keep their balance and precision? The secret lies not simply in ability but in the toolbox of specialized roof tools that make the task more secure and more effective. Take the roofing hatchet, for example-- it's not simply a hammer however a multi-functional tool with a blade for cutting shingles, revealing how every tool uses numerous hats.
One might underestimate the worth of a roofing nailer till forced to hand-nail numerous shingles under a scorching sun. Modern roofing tools are designed to reduce fatigue and boost output. What about safety? It's not practically using a harness; roof brackets and stabilizers create grips where none exist, turning precarious slopes into manageable work areas.
Tool | Main Usage | Professional Pointer |
---|---|---|
Roof Hatchet | Shingle cutting & & hammering | Use the blade edge to remove old nails easily |
Nail Weapon | Fast, consistent nailing | Change pressure for different shingle densities |
Roofing Harness | Fall defense | Double-check anchor points before each use |
Chalk Line | Marking straight lines | Snap lines tight to avoid jagged shingles |

Strategy | Description | Advantage |
---|---|---|
Anchor Point Installation | Securing strong points to attach harnesses | Avoids falls and distributes force uniformly |
Roofing system Brackets | Temporary platforms bolted to roof rafters | Produces stable footing on steep slopes |
Tool Lanyards | Straps that tether tools to the roofer | Prevents dropped objects that could injure others |
